Since 1995 since 1995, every Saab is required to have an immobilizer for the vehicle. This makes it nearly impossible to steal a car without a particular key. The key needs a special transponder inside it for it to start the engine and then open your doors. The key also needs a transmitter/transponder chip that needs to be matched with the car's computer module in order to work. This can only be done at a dealer, with the specially designed tool called Tech-2 Tech-2 or a different kind of software.

Owners of saab 9-3 key programming automobiles from 1994 and up are advised to have at a minimum two keys that work for their vehicle. Replacing one key is costly and complex. The dealer will need to replace the CIM (Column Integration Module) or TWICE (Theft Warning Integrated Central Electronics) according to the model, and the key itself. Additionally, it will need to be programmed to work with the new module. Claimed-new keys from aftermarket sellers are typically not properly programmed and may fail to program correctly when you require them.
